FINDING AND PLAYING MP3 FILES
1-MIN READ1-MIN
You can download songs from the Internet and play them on your computer for fantastic sound. Just follow these steps.
Step 1: Download a player Although there are many MP3 players available, the most popular choices are WinAmp for Windows 95 and NT-based computers and MacAmp for Apple Macintosh computers (get it at http://winamp.lh.net/).
WinPlay is a good choice for Windows 3.1 systems (get this at www.iis.fhg.de/departs/amm/layer3/index.html).

These applications have become something of a standard among MP3 enthusiasts, and provide a solid range of features. They are all shareware - meaning you can try them before you finally purchase a registered copy.
Step 2: Install the player Next decompress the file you downloaded and run the installer or setup.

Step 3: Download some songs to play Download a few sample music tracks from the Internet. Good sites for MP3 files include: www.mp3.com, www.via.nl/jonie/, http://home1.stofanet.dk/ skyfer/mp3.html, and many others.
